Overview

The Brant Rod & Gun Club is a non-profit conservation Club affiliated with the Ontario Federation of Anglers and Hunters that promotes an interest in and advocated conservation programs that make wise use of our Natural Resources. Annually, the Brant Rod & Gun Club Bursary Award will provide much needed financial assistance to students who exemplify the Brant Rod & Gun Club’s aim to save & faithfully defend from waste, the natural resources of our country, its soils and minerals, its airs, waters, forests and wildlife. A limited number of these Bursaries are open to full-time students of merit who have graduated from a Brant County Secondary School or are an immediate family member (child or grandchild) of a Brant Rod & Gun Club member enrolled in a program in Forestry Management, Biology, and areas of Contemporary Studies or Environmental Studies.

Eligibility

To apply for a Brant Rod & Gun Club Bursary Award a student must: Be enrolled in full-time studies in a community college or university; Have demonstrated a financial need; Exhibit academic proficiency; Have or are making a difference in the City of Brantford or the County of Brant through volunteerism, community work or other leadership roles.
